The following information relates to IMO Corporation: IMO Corporation has 100,000 preference shares trading at $7 each. Ten years ago, the company issued bonds with a total face value of $5 million. One bond has a face value of $200,000. The bonds have a coupon rate of 1% p.a. and coupons are paid annually. The bonds mature in ten years from today. The bonds currently yield 2% per annum. The return on the stock market is 4% p.a., the government bond rate is 1% p.a., and the company tax rate is 30%. The company has 1 million ordinary shares outstanding that are currently priced at $8 each and have a beta of 0.50. What proportion of the firm's capital structure is ordinary equity?
